Quote:
Originally Posted by Starson17
You mention bad text flow and a desire for improved structure detection. It sounds to me like you just want to edit the EPUB to fix some earlier conversion problems?
|
yep - really I am explorign calibrea capabilites - the book is readable as is but Im curiosu as to whether further automated imporvements are possible.
more puszzling errors though - this time to took the .mobi version as my source ( as made by calibre from tehepub) and converted that to rtf - no problwm.
but the when I tell calibre to start with the rtf that it hs just made and convert back in to modi it throws up a bunch of errors & quits ???
why does it have trouble using it;s own output as a source file ?
details:
InputFormatPlugin: RTF Input running
on C:\Users\dad\Documents\Calibre Library\Richard Dawkins\The God Delusion (470)\The God Delusion - Richard Dawkins.rtf
Converting RTF to XML...
Preprocessing to convert unicode characters
Failed to preprocess RTF to convert unicode sequences, ignoring...
Traceback (most recent call last):
File "site-packages\calibre\ebooks\rtf\input.py", line 173, in preprocess
File "site-packages\calibre\ebooks\rtf\preprocess.py", line 124, in __init__
File "site-packages\calibre\ebooks\rtf\preprocess.py", line 198, in processUnicode
Exception: Error: incorect utf replacement.
C:\Users\dad\Documents\Calibre Library\Richard Dawkins\The God Delusion (470)\The God Delusion - Richard Dawkins.rtfPython function terminated unexpectedly
Invalid RTF: document does not have matching brackets.
(Error Code: 1)
Traceback (most recent call last):
File "site.py", line 103, in main
File "site.py", line 85, in run_entry_point
File "site-packages\calibre\utils\ipc\worker.py", line 107, in main
File "site-packages\calibre\gui2\convert\gui_conversion.py", line 24, in gui_convert
File "site-packages\calibre\ebooks\conversion\plumber.py", line 832, in run
File "site-packages\calibre\customize\conversion.py", line 211, in __call__
File "site-packages\calibre\ebooks\rtf\input.py", line 194, in convert
File "site-packages\calibre\ebooks\rtf\input.py", line 89, in generate_xml
File "site-packages\calibre\ebooks\rtf2xml\ParseRtf.py", line 238, in parse_rtf
calibre.ebooks.rtf2xml.ParseRtf.InvalidRtfExceptio n: Invalid RTF: document does not have matching brackets.